Against the background of the unusual weather in November:
Fires broke out today (Tuesday) in a number of the northern localities of Klil, Jat and Yarka.
Fifteen fire crews and four planes are working to stem the spread of the blaze.
Most of the efforts are focused on the town of Jat in the Western Galilee, when the fire there is close to the first line of houses.
No residents have been evacuated at this time.
In addition, a fire also broke out in an open area in Haifa, and firefighters from the station in the city were rushed to the corner of Henrietta Szold and Hashmonaim streets.

Currently the fire is under control and the fighters are operating on the ground, but given the weather conditions the situation may still change.
